fondasi
Indonesian
editEtymology
editFrom English foundation, from Latin fundātiō.
Pronunciation
editNoun
editfondasi (first-person possessive fondasiku, second-person possessive fondasimu, third-person possessive fondasinya)
- foundation: The lowest and supporting part or member of a wall, including the base course and footing courses; in a frame house, the whole substructure of masonry.
- Synonym: fundamen
